Night (the) Poem Rhyme Scheme and Analysis

Rhyme Scheme: ABAB CDCD

The fires of sunset die reluctantlyA
As goes the kingly Day to seek his restB
And Night the sable queen comes sombrelyA
In dusky robes with stars upon her breastB
-
Mistress of peace is she who quiet bringsC
And mystic balm of healing in her trainD
Who drops Sleep's magic feather from her wingsC
To soothe a tired world's weariness and painD

Clark Ashton Smith
